Cookie cake
Cookie cake with strawberry pudding and cherry jelly

Preparation time: 30 minutes
Cooling time: 2 hours
Total time: 2 hours and 30 minutes
Servings: 8
Ingredients:
- 400 g cookies (preferably plain cookies, with vanilla or cocoa)
- 1 packet of strawberry pudding (about 100 g)
- 700 ml milk (divided into two portions - 600 ml and 100 ml)
- 4 tablespoons of sugar
- 1 packet of cherry jelly (about 80 g)
- 500 ml water
- 3 tablespoons of sugar (for jelly)
Preparation:
1. Preparing the pudding: Start by preparing the strawberry pudding according to the package instructions. In a saucepan, add 600 ml of the milk mentioned in the recipe and the sugar. Heat the mixture over medium heat, stirring occasionally. When it starts to boil, pour in the pudding powder dissolved in the remaining 100 ml of milk, stirring constantly to avoid lumps. Let the pudding boil for a few minutes until it thickens, then remove it from the heat and let it cool.
2. Preparing the cookie layers: Prepare a medium-sized baking dish and line the inside with plastic wrap, leaving it overhang the edges. This will make it easier to remove the cake once it has cooled. In a bowl, pour 100 ml of lightly heated milk. Dip each cookie in the milk, one at a time, then place them in a single layer on the bottom of the dish. Continue dipping cookies and laying them down until you have a complete first layer.
3. Adding the pudding: After you finish the first layer of cookies, pour a portion of the strawberry pudding over the cookies, spreading it evenly. This layer will add creaminess and flavor to your cake.
4. Repeating the process: Continue adding layers of cookies and pudding, alternating between them, until you finish all the ingredients. The last layer should be pudding. Cover the cake with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 2 hours to set.
5. Preparing the jelly: While you wait for the cake to cool, you can prepare the cherry jelly. In a saucepan, add the water, sugar, and the jelly packet, stirring well. Heat the mixture over medium heat, stirring constantly, until the jelly completely dissolves. Let it cool slightly before pouring it over the last layer of pudding.
6. Finishing the cake: After the cake has spent 2 hours in the refrigerator, carefully remove it from the dish using the plastic wrap. Pour the jelly on top and let it set in the refrigerator for another 30 minutes.
7. Serving: Cut the cake into slices and decorate with fresh fruit, whipped cream, or grated chocolate, as desired. This cookie cake is perfect to be served alongside a cup of tea or coffee, making it an ideal choice for a sweet snack.
Practical tips:
- You can replace the cookies with cocoa cookies for a more intense flavor.
- If you don't have cherry jelly, you can use any other type of jelly or jam you have on hand, such as raspberry or strawberry jelly.
- Make sure the pudding is well cooled before pouring it over the cookies to avoid melting them.

Frequently asked questions:
- Can I use gluten-free cookies? Yes, you can use gluten-free cookies to make this recipe adaptable.
- How long can the cake be kept in the refrigerator? The cake keeps well in the refrigerator for 3-4 days, well covered.
- How can I make the cake vegan? Replace the milk with plant-based milk (almond, soy, or coconut) and use a vegan pudding.
